Types of Birth Injury

Two of the most common types of birth injuries are cerebral palsy and Erb’s Palsy. Cerebral palsy is caused by complications such as a breech delivery, and Erb’s Palsy is caused when the baby’s shoulder gets stuck behind the mother’s pelvic bone. Cerebral palsy can affect muscle control and body movement, brain function, vision, hearing, and other abilities, while Erb’s Palsy causes paralysis in the arm. These conditions can limit the baby’s quality of life and can require continuous medical care.
